Wenona Barnard Bennett

December 16, 1926 – March 24, 2022

Wenona “Barnard” Bennett died Thursday, March 24, 2022, at the age of 95 in Edmond, Oklahoma. Wenona was born on December 16, 1926, on a farm northeast of Norman, Oklahoma to Harley and Gussie Barnard. She was the fourth of 10 children. After a few years on the farm, the family moved to town in Norman, Oklahoma.

In 1945, Wenona met her husband, Graham Bennett, and they were married in 1948, and moved from Norman to Edmond, Oklahoma in 1949. Wenona worked at Macklanburg-Duncan for several years before retiring from there. Nothing gave Wenona more pleasure in life than being a wife, mother, grandmother, and great grandmother. Her hobbies included bowling, playing Bridge for a few years, also going to bingo, she also loved to read. But most of all she loved making a picture album for all of her seven grandchildren.
